MANTRA Chain Operations Halted Following Security Breach
On August 21, MANTRA Chain officially announced that its network experienced a security incident impacting blockchain operations. As a precautionary measure, the development team has proactively halted the chain and initiated a comprehensive investigation.
Current Impact and User Advisory
The incident has resulted in a freeze of all network interfaces and on-chain transaction processing. Key implications include:
- Deposit and withdrawal suspension: Users are temporarily unable to deposit or withdraw assets from MANTRA Chain.
- Complete transaction halt: All on-chain transaction processing has been paused.
- No restoration timeline: The team has not provided an estimated time for resuming normal operations.
Users are advised to refrain from initiating any transactions involving the chain until further official notice.
Investigation Status and Communication
The root cause of the incident remains under active investigation. Cybersecurity specialists are examining the event details to identify the origin and potential scope of the issue.
The project team has committed to providing verified updates through official channels once concrete information becomes available. Users should rely solely on official communications and exercise caution regarding unverified claims from unofficial sources.
